Creamy Asparagus & Chicken Skillet with Mushrooms and Truffle

Ingredients
- 250 g green asparagus, trimmed and chopped
- 1 red bell pepper, diced
- 8 cherry tomatoes, halved
- 1–2 spring onions, sliced
- 1 small truffle, finely chopped (optional, but delightful!)
- 1 jar mixed mushrooms, drained (reserve soaking water if dried)
- 200 ml cream (or use light cream for a healthier option)
- 1 tbsp flour
- 200 g chicken breast, diced
- Mushroom soaking water, as needed
- Chili flakes, salt, pepper, garlic powder, to taste
- Pasta, for serving (tagliatelle or linguine works great)
Instructions
1. Cook the chicken
In a large skillet, heat a splash of oil over medium-high heat. Add the chicken pieces and sear until golden brown and cooked through. Season with a pinch of garlic powder, salt, and pepper.
2. Sauté the vegetables
Add asparagus, red bell pepper, spring onions, and cherry tomatoes to the skillet. Sauté for about 5 minutes on high heat, keeping everything crisp and colorful.

3. Make the sauce
Sprinkle the flour over the veggies and stir well to coat. Slowly pour in the reserved mushroom soaking water (or a bit of broth if using fresh mushrooms), then add the cream. Stir until a silky sauce begins to form.
4. Add the mushrooms & truffle
Toss in the drained mushrooms and chopped truffle. Simmer gently over low heat while your pasta cooks—this gives everything time to meld without getting mushy.
5. Serve
Cook pasta according to package instructions until al dente. Serve hot, spooning the creamy asparagus and chicken mixture over the noodles. Garnish with extra chili flakes or fresh herbs if desired.

Tips & Swaps
- No truffle? Use truffle oil as a drizzle at the end for a hint of flavor.
- Dairy-free option: Use coconut cream or oat cream.
- Want it vegetarian? Omit the chicken and double the mushrooms for a rich, earthy main.
